Manuscript Cote 190 D 39 of the Biblioth�que de Grand-Orient des Pays-Bas (Fonds Kloss) corresponds exactly with the La Haye MS. published in french by Antoine Faivre. It contains the following:

¥ A list of the ƒlus Co‘ns grades,
¥ An Extract from the Apprentice Catechism,
¥ Companion Catechism,
¥ Master Catechism,
¥ Particular Master E.C. de lÕUniverse Catechism,
¥ Master Co‘n Catechism,
¥ Grand Architect Catechism.

These so-called extracts are unique in that they do not utilise the typical Questions and Answer format, similar to that of BMG MS. 4123 Ð Extrait de ce qui est contenu dans les grades de lÕOrdre des E.C., or BMG MS 4125, both of which are available in in the OMS ƒlus Co‘n Source Series as a Translation, Transcription & FacsimilŽ of the original Mss. These extracts are also unique as some grades have major variations from information given in other sources.

For each section, we have included our own English translation, a faithful transcription of the original French, and a facsimilŽ of the original French manuscript when possible. In this manner, the resources of the Tradition may be carefully preserved for the English-speaking world so that the next generation may begin where we have left off.

Lastly, we have done our best in these new translations to render the Catechisms intelligible for practical use and have included footnotes in an attempt to point out irregularities, inaccuracies, and provide contextual relevance for comprehension. Capitalization is highly irregular in the ancient Martinezist documents, even names were not consistently capitalized. We have attempted here to standardize capitalization of all key and proper Martinezist terms in order to allow for clear comprehension of what can at first seem unintelligible.
